Lines Matching refs:stf

446 	kfree(wlc->stf);  in brcms_c_detach_mfree()
550 wlc->stf = kzalloc(sizeof(struct brcms_stf), GFP_ATOMIC); in brcms_c_attach_malloc()
551 if (wlc->stf == NULL) { in brcms_c_attach_malloc()
2310 return (u16) wlc_hw->wlc->stf->txant; in brcms_b_get_txant()
3392 if (wlc->stf->ss_algosel_auto) in brcms_c_set_phy_chanspec()
3393 brcms_c_stf_ss_algo_channel_get(wlc, &wlc->stf->ss_algo_channel, in brcms_c_set_phy_chanspec()
3406 wlc->stf->txstreams); in brcms_default_rateset()
3668 brcms_c_rateset_mcs_upd(&rs, wlc->stf->txstreams); in brcms_c_set_ratetable()
3953 u16 phytxant = wlc->stf->phytxant; in brcms_c_beacon_phytxctl_txant_upd()
4029 wlc->stf->ldpc = val; in brcms_c_ht_update_ldpc()
4318 wlc->stf->ant_rx_ovr = ANT_RX_DIV_DEF; in brcms_c_info_init()
4319 wlc->stf->txant = ANT_TX_DEF; in brcms_c_info_init()
4713 wlc->stf->ant_rx_ovr = ANT_RX_DIV_FORCE_0; in brcms_c_attach_stf_ant_init()
4714 wlc->stf->txant = ANT_TX_FORCE_0; in brcms_c_attach_stf_ant_init()
4716 wlc->stf->ant_rx_ovr = ANT_RX_DIV_FORCE_1; in brcms_c_attach_stf_ant_init()
4717 wlc->stf->txant = ANT_TX_FORCE_1; in brcms_c_attach_stf_ant_init()
4756 brcms_chspec_bw(chanspec), wlc->stf->txstreams); in brcms_c_bss_default_init()
5083 brcms_c_ht_update_ldpc(wlc, wlc->stf->ldpc); in brcms_c_up()
5305 if (wlc->stf->txstreams == WL_11N_3x3) in brcms_c_set_nmode()
5319 wlc->stf->txstreams); in brcms_c_set_nmode()
5345 wlc->stf->txstreams)) in brcms_c_set_internal_rateset()
5356 wlc->stf->txstreams)) in brcms_c_set_internal_rateset()
5841 u8 stf = (int_val & NRATE_STF_MASK) >> NRATE_STF_SHIFT; in mac80211_wlc_set_nrate() local
5855 if (stf > PHY_TXC1_MODE_SDM) { in mac80211_wlc_set_nrate()
5864 ((stf != PHY_TXC1_MODE_SISO) in mac80211_wlc_set_nrate()
5865 && (stf != PHY_TXC1_MODE_CDD))) { in mac80211_wlc_set_nrate()
5873 if (stf != PHY_TXC1_MODE_SDM) { in mac80211_wlc_set_nrate()
5877 stf = PHY_TXC1_MODE_SDM; in mac80211_wlc_set_nrate()
5884 if ((stf > PHY_TXC1_MODE_STBC) || in mac80211_wlc_set_nrate()
5886 && (stf == PHY_TXC1_MODE_STBC))) { in mac80211_wlc_set_nrate()
5893 if ((stf != PHY_TXC1_MODE_CDD) && (stf != PHY_TXC1_MODE_SISO)) { in mac80211_wlc_set_nrate()
5900 || (stf != PHY_TXC1_MODE_SISO)) { in mac80211_wlc_set_nrate()
5911 if ((stf != PHY_TXC1_MODE_SISO) && (wlc->stf->txstreams == 1)) { in mac80211_wlc_set_nrate()
5921 if (stf == PHY_TXC1_MODE_STBC) { in mac80211_wlc_set_nrate()
5928 rspec |= (stf << RSPEC_STF_SHIFT); in mac80211_wlc_set_nrate()
6299 phyctl1_stf = wlc->stf->ss_opmode; in brcms_c_d11hdrs_mac80211()
6934 rts_rspec |= (wlc->stf->ss_opmode << RSPEC_STF_SHIFT); in brcms_c_rspec_to_rts_rspec()
7204 brcms_c_rateset_mcs_upd(&rs, wlc->stf->txstreams); in brcms_c_mod_prb_rsp_rate_table()
7953 if (BRCMS_ISNPHY(wlc->band) && (wlc->stf->txstreams == 1)) in brcms_c_attach()
7954 wlc->stf->txant = wlc->stf->hw_txchain - 1; in brcms_c_attach()
7957 wlc_phy_stf_chain_init(wlc->band->pi, wlc->stf->hw_txchain, in brcms_c_attach()
7958 wlc->stf->hw_rxchain); in brcms_c_attach()